Marie Antoinette is an icon for now, definitely not. But she was 250 years ahead of the rest of us  in creating an oasis of pastoral bliss as a form of escapism.

Le Petit Trianon was her retreat from the scrutiny of courtly life, a stone’s throw from the Palace of Versailles; and here she would play dress-up as a shepherdess, complete with her own herd of lambs.Fast-forward to 2020 and the appeal of the rural is hugely topical.

Estate agents are reporting a surge of interest in country living, while on- and offline the  ‘cottagecore’ phenomenon has sprung up, celebrating tradition and country life, even among those who haven’t left the city in months.If you’ve noticed the trend for flower presses, or show-offy picnics with crisp linen.
